Oct 5, 2018It’s definitely a solid platformer with a lot of replay value, and at a cost that is very compelling. It’s also hard and it takes more time to figure the ins and outs than it really should. For players who love platformers and don’t want a game to hold their hands, look no further. For those who want a simple, kid-friendly experience, this probably won’t do it.

Jan 3, 2019MagiCat has a lot of company within the platformers' genre. It may not be an outstanding masterpiece but it does have elements going for it, such as its lifespan, a visually attractive style and a good level of challenge. It doesn't open the gates of immortality, though, as it can end up feeling too repetitive and is just not as groundbreaking as its biggest influences but that does not mean fans of platform games should not give it a chance.
